Forgot to say earlier, excellent news from Puppy Front, all 9 have clear eye tests, they went for them this afternoon. Both parents are clear eyed and its getting less of a worry as the majority of puppies are born with clear eyes and we are almost at the stage of getting rid of the recessive gene by only breeding from dogs that had a clear eye test at 6 weeks.
Taken 10 years to get to this stage, we were running at 25%, now its minimal if at all
